    If windows can see the iPod check what drive letter it has allocated to the iPod and make sure it is sensible and does not clash with any other drive (i.e. not A: - C:, not a drive letter used by another device or a mapped network drive). Try using a free letter such as I:
    If windows does not see the iPod (even in disk mode) then try uninstalling and reinstalling the iPod software.
